midx-write: simplify error cases

The write_midx_internal() method uses gotos to jump to a cleanup section to
clear memory before returning 'result'. Since these jumps are more common
for error conditions, initialize 'result' to -1 and then only set it to 0
before returning with success. There are a couple places where we return
with success via a jump.

This has the added benefit that the method now returns -1 on error instead
of an inconsistent 1 or -1.
